Try some Teflon tape on the bolt threads.

The knocking may be a bolt on the flex plate backing out, or the flex plate itself coming apart.   It is a fairly common occurrence when the engine has been out of balance on MoPars, as the flex plate is pretty flimsy.

I would use a long socket extension as a stethoscope to try to pinpoint the location of the sound.   Usually rod bearing issues will show up in the oil.   A piston issue is also a possibility with an engine that old.

A few nights ago, I was out running some errands in the tail end of a bad Nor'easter that came through here. There were a lot of downed trees and branches on the roads, so I opted for the ground clearance of the Power Wagon instead of the Forte GT. I was right about to pull into my destination and my wipers folded over each other, breaking one of them. Perfect, just what you want during torrential downpours! sad



Both wipers would not move, so I limped it home slowly and carefully, and I may or may not have had my head out the window Ace Ventura style. After doing some research, it turns out old Mopars are notorious for doing this. The linkage is connected to each other with plastic bushings, which love to crack apart over time. Good news is the parts store stocks the bushings, so I ran out and grabbed some along with a pair of new wiper blades.

Fixing it is simple: You pull the arms off, remove the cowl panel, pull the linkage out, replace the bushings, and re-assemble.


After pulling the cowl, it was easy to see what failed: the bushing crumbled off at the driver's side wiper, and the rest of the linkage extended itself further than it should and got stuck on the motor arm, locking everything up. Sorry for the potato pic, but it was a tough angle to get!



The linkage assembly is pretty easy to remove in one chunk, including the wiper pivot arms. Since mine were busted off, I removed them separately. The holes in the linkage are all supposed to have bushings, and there were two that were completely missing, There was also evidence that the Wire Nut Bandit had been in there, because instead of a bushing holding the linkage onto the wiper motor, I found a pair of washers and a snap ring. A valiant effort, but puzzling considering the bushings are widely available. Either way, I replaced all of the bushings. Pro Tip: GRM'er and all around Mopar master Cooter clued me in on this one. Soak the bushings in hot water prior to installation. This makes them more malleable and easier to install. Thanks Cooter!



While I was in there, I noticed that the corners of the cab were missing seam sealer. I've been getting leaks in the cab since I bought the truck, and now I know why. Luckily, I had some seam sealer in the garage ready to go, so I cleaned up the area and gooped up the holes. Hopefully that stops the leaks.



Not sure if this screen is factory or an old man hack, but it came off in three chunks. I cleaned it off and re-installed it. Definitely leaning toward the old man hack on this one, but they were smart to install it. The inside of the cowl was free of debris!



And done. I made note of where the arms were when I pulled them, and this is where they wanted to be. Wipers do wiper things again!

Today, my company gave us the day off since it's Veteran's Day (THANK YOU VETERANS!) so I did the most American thing I could: change some fluids on the Power Wagon. 



On the agenda is a transmission filter/fluid change and to change the transfer case fluid. I've been meaning to do that since I brought it home, and the trans pan gasket has been leaking a lot, so it was time. First, let's do the transfer case.



This is dead simple: pull the fill plug with a 9/16 wrench, and use the box end to remove the bottom-most bolt. That bolt serves as a drain hole.



Stinky, gross fluid of an unknown, incorrect viscosity came out. I let it drain for a good while to get as much out as possible. These old NP203's take regular ol' 10W30 motor oil, and what came out was stinky like gear oil. Guessing this was changed in the past and the Wire Nut Bandit used whatever gear oil he had on hand. It was also about a quart low, which is also not great. 



Not sure why I didn't own one of these before, but this is the only way to get the fluid in there. No pics, but I pumped about 4.5qts in there before it was coming out the fill hole, so I sealed it up and called it good. 



Next, dropping this moist, gross pan. It has a swollen cork gasket that's been on there for probably decades, and it was seeping out everywhere. 



There. Wait... what is in the pan? 



Is that... SAND? 



AND A CHIP OF BLUE PAINT??? HOW???



Magnet had little sludge on it, so at least that's a good sign. But yes, I found SAND and a PAINT CHIP in the transmission pan. Your guess is as good as mine. All I can think of is the Wire Nut Bandit sitting at some local watering hole in East Armpit, Maine and someone telling him that tossing sand and some of the flaking paint in the transmission will help it shift better. That's the story I'm sticking to. There wasn't a ton of clutch material, and the fluid smelled and looked ok, so that's good. Filter had minor clutch material in it, with a little sand on the bottom, so it did its job. Inside of the trans looked great. I've seen a lot worse. 



I was painting some wheels today, and some of the paint happened to make its way onto the transmission pan. After that dried, I popped on the rubber gasket (no more cork!) and bolted it back on.

After the pan was installed, I filled it up and checked for all gears and made sure the transfer case shifted. So far, there's only one neutral, as there should be. The transfer case is still crunchy shifting into HI and HI LOCK, but that may have been because I needed to "bump" the truck to get it to mesh up. Once I did that, it plopped into HI and all was good. I had to do some Truck Stuff this evening, and it seems to drive smoother, which is nice.

It's been a couple weeks now since I found BERKING SAND in my transmission when changing fluids. So far, everything is good. Truck shifts great and the pan isn't leaking fluid everywhere anymore. But of course, there has to be something wrong, otherwise I wouldn't be posting, right?

Last few times I had it out, I went somewhere in it and it was slow to start, as if the battery was dying. Each time, I'd bust out the voltmeter and see proper voltage across the battery, but it would dive to 10 or less on startup according to the Atomic EFI screen. That indicates a weak battery or a bad connection. Wiggling the terminals would get it to start normally, so I'm banking on the latter.

Now here's the thing: when converting to EFI, the kit says to wire a bunch of stuff (specifically power leads and grounds from the ECU and ignition box) directly to the positive and negative terminals:



No, it's not pretty at all. And guess what? When I wiggled the battery terminals, I noticed that some of the wires on the positive side were loose as a goose. I tightened them back down, but I couldn't go too tight for fear of cracking the terminal. I really need a better solution here. Could be as simple as installing better terminals, or as complex as adding a relay block to wire everything to. I was thinking a possible fix would be to replace the terminals with something like these:


Not sure if this would help or not, but I need to do something to make it happy.

Another thing that's definitely related is that using accessories like the headlights, wipers, and blower motor can drop voltage a bit. Having all three on makes things interesting at idle. The low hanging fruit seems to be rewiring the alternator/ammeter circuit, so that's on the list, but think I need to do more than that. Not even sure where to start there.

Having things connected directly to the positive post vs. breakout somewhere 'more appropriate' in the chain shouldn't matter at all as far as voltage levels during cranking.  If it did that would mean your connections further from the battery were an issue and there was voltage drop across contacts.  A well charged, good condition battery with excessive voltage sag makes me wonder about the condition of the starter.  

Maybe some of the other troubleshooters have some thoughts.  I do like the idea of getting that stuff off of the terminal itself.  I think I'd rather have them all switches so they're not constant-hot.
